I haven't seen the show and I'm still a new mod so aside from factual tags like demographics I'm not confident enough to make any changes in that regard, but I wouldn't call the parody suggestion rejected.

As for Evangelion and Gainax/Khara, from what I can tell you're right and it might have to do with the producer/studio categories only being introduced recently so for many entries they're still in the wrong category. I'm not even sure how much Gainax was involved with the movies aside from production cooperation which is normally not enough to warrant adding a studio to an entry. I'll confer with the veteran mods and will be back to fix it later today.
You can submit changes like this directly on the entry's page though, this thread is intended for changes that users can't submit like that (see the opening post).

The 'source' field is also a fairly new feature and still not in the guidelines but in this case the source is original because the TV series was original. There's no option for recaps/remakes, just different types of source material like manga, VN, LN, 4-koma, game etc with recaps having the same source material as their parent entry.
